php – 在MySQL数据库表中存储正则表达式并对其进行加工
发布时间:2020-12-15 05:31:59 所属栏目:MySql 来源:互联网
导读:我有一个非常有趣的任务,我不知道如何实现.我需要在数据库表中存储许多正则表达式,并且需要能够找到它们与给定字符串匹配的内容.例如:id | regexp ---|------------- 1 | ^hello world$ 2 | ^I have [0-9] flowers 3 | ^some other regexp$ 4 | ^and
|
我有一个非常有趣的任务,我不知道如何实现. 我需要在数据库表中存储许多正则表达式,并且需要能够找到它们与给定字符串匹配的内容. 例如:
我需要找到哪些表达式匹配字符串“我有5朵花”.当然我可以SELECT * FROM table并循环遍历在PHP中逐个匹配它们的表达式,但这对于服务器处理起来会很糟糕. 我可以以某种方式索引此表或使用特殊的SQL查询来处理此任务吗? 我会感激任何答案.谢谢. 最佳答案
mysql regular expressions (编辑:南阳站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
相关内容
- 无法使用mysql检索Sequelize的型号名称
- mysql – 如何在通过ElasticSearch搜索时保持规范化模型?
- mysql – 为公众提供在数据库上运行SELECT查询的方法有多危
- mysql – SequelizeJS – hasMany to hasMany在同一个表上有
- php – 使用应用程序代码强制执行NOT NULL是错误的吗?
- CakePHP:尝试生成架构时出错
- 当删除mysq查询限制时,来自mysql的solr dataimport会死掉
- mysql – 使用SQL比较两个表中的标识符计数
- mysql update 将一个表某字段设为另一个表某字段的值
- CloudFormation:用于创建数据库,表,用户或加载架构的模板R
